#2
by Gallatin

Comment:
It's a nice photo of this locomotive overall. There's info competing with the subject a little (primarily the dumpster? in the back left). A square crop may have been stronger, or at least something a little tighter. I get the feeling you didn't want to leave anything out (the tracks, the steam, etc...) and I can understand that also. All JMO of course. :-) Good luck in the challenge.

Wakulla Springs
04/01/2010 10:28:01 PM
Wakulla Springs
by Pattyd1230

Comment:
An interesting looking place for sure. As for the photo, I think you may have picked the wrong time of day for this as the lighting is a bit harsh and the washed out sky isn't contributing in a positive manner. I can understand your desire to show the reflections, but the image ends up nearly centered with this comp. I'd consider taking a smidge off the bottom. All JMO of course. Good luck in the challenge.
